Breaking Changes
~~~~~~~~~~~~~~~~
* Modified the ``surface_azimuth`` parameter in :py:func:`pvlib.iotools.get_pvgis_hourly` to conform to the
pvlib azimuth convention (counterclockwise from north). Previously 0 degrees represented south.
(:issue:`1724`, :pull:`1739`)
* For consistency with the rest of pvlib, the ``tilt`` parameter is renamed
to ``surface_tilt`` in :py:func:`pvlib.soiling.hsu`. (:issue:`1717`, :pull:`1738`)


Deprecations
~~~~~~~~~~~~
Expand All @@ -21,6 +23,8 @@ Deprecations

Enhancements
~~~~~~~~~~~~
* Added function to retrieve horizon data from PVGIS
:py:func:`pvlib.iotools.get_pvgis_horizon`. (:issue:`1290`, :pull:`1395`)
* Added ``map_variables`` argument to the :py:func:`pvlib.iotools.read_tmy3` in
order to offer the option of mapping column names to standard pvlib names.
(:issue:`1517`, :pull:`1623`)
Expand All @@ -31,7 +35,6 @@ Enhancements
* :py:func:`pvlib.iotools.get_psm3` now uses the new NSRDB 3.2.2 endpoint for
hourly and half-hourly single-year datasets. (:issue:`1591`, :pull:`1736`)
